Step-by-Step Guide for Moving Gym Equipment
1. Make a Moving Inventory
Gym equipment is tricky to move due to its weight and because it usually includes several smaller, detachable elements that can be easily displaced without care. Before you begin packing, create an inventory of what you’ll be moving to keep you organized and on track.
2. Gather Packing Supplies and Disassemble Equipment
Packaging your home gym equipment carefully is imperative to guarantee its safe arrival at its new location. Before you begin the process, gather necessary supplies, like:
- Packing tape
- Cardboard boxes
- Bubble wrap
- Packing paper
- Blankets
It will be harder to move bigger equipment, so disassemble the machine to its smallest parts. Make sure to follow the manufacturer’s instructions for disassembly guidelines. After that, label the bag for simple reassembly and pack all of the nuts, bolts, and screws together.
3. Pack Weights and Smaller Items
Things like hand weights and yoga mats can be packed in boxes along with larger items. When moving, shield them with bubble wrap or packing paper, and label each box with the contents inside to facilitate unpacking.
Be careful not to overpack your boxes, though. While you can fit several small weights in a box, it’s important to be able to lift it afterward. The weights can easily break the boxes, so get sturdy ones and distribute your supplies effectively.
4. Remove the Safety Key
Remove the safety key from any gym equipment before moving it to avoid accidental activation while being transported. This will protect the equipment from harm and guarantee everyone’s safety during the move.
5. Use a Furniture Dolly
Consider utilizing a furniture dolly to facilitate the movement of bulkier equipment, like weightlifting machines. With their wheels, furniture dollies make it easier to move bulky objects without putting too much strain on your back. However, ensure the equipment is safely fastened to the dolly before moving it.
Moreover, furniture sliders are an easy-to-use and efficient tool for pushing or pulling bulky exercise equipment across the floor.
6. Secure Equipment During Transport
It is crucial to secure your exercise equipment while in transit to avoid damage or shifting. Fasten larger pieces of equipment to the moving truck or container using straps, nuts, and bolts. Using towels or cushions is also a smart idea to shield the equipment from dents and scratches.
